Output fd58126a92b95a194356207111c7aa63522f83751f391f5427e3a6f4991b2056:0

value
2782636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2540c47a7e94c2abed64dee12a1fdf9e266da38a OP_EQUALVERIFY OP_CHECKSIG
address
14PybDtBBa8rstBwUeaB3c32vnoA6Cdrbx
transaction
fd58126a92b95a194356207111c7aa63522f83751f391f5427e3a6f4991b2056
spent
true